Tranmere manager Ronnie Moore is expected to recall Ian Goodison for Thursday's clash with struggling Port Vale at Prenton Park.
The Jamaican international. who has recovered from a knee injury, narrowly missed out on a place on the Rovers bench in the 3-1 win over Hartlepool on Saturday, but is set to feature for Moore's side as they look to keep their play-off push alive.
Winger Chris Shuker could retain his place after playing 70 minutes at the weekend, following a three month lay-off with a knee injury.
Striker Craig Curran has shaken off his flu and should also be available.
Steve Davies (knee) remains Rovers' only long-term absentee, having been unavailable since September.
For Port Vale, defender Adam Eckersley could be set for a return to action, after coming through a reserve team game against Wolves.
Shane Tudor (knee) is out for the rest of the season for Lee Sinnott's men - who drew 3-3 with Leeds on Saturday and can move off bottom spot if they beat Vale.
